The … WebA fiscal tax year is twelve consecutive months ending on the final day of any month other than December ( i.e. July 31 st ). Alternatively, a fiscal tax year may also be a 52 to 53 week tax year that does not end on the last day of a given month.

WebJun 24, 2024 · Also known as the civil year, the calendar year refers to a one-year period, beginning on Jan. 1 and ending on Dec. 31. Based on the Gregorian calendar, a calendar year lasts 365 days and 366 days during a leap year. Some real-life companies that use a calendar year as their fiscal year include Amazon, Facebook and Google's Alphabet.
